Feature Explorer AI AI

×

Subscribe now to get the Latest Updates

Watch a 2-minute overview video

gNOI support for system upgrade/reboot

More Information:

gNOI support for system upgrade/reboot

The gRPC Network Operations Interface (gNOI) OS service remote procedure calls (RPCs) are updated to more efficiently manage software upgrades. These changes enable you to install software without immediate activation, validate the current configuration against any installed software version, and activate any installed software version.


The Install() RPC copies the software installation package to the device, validates the configuration against the specified software version, and installs the software. The Activate() RPC sets the specified software version as the next boot version. If the specified software version is already installed on the device, Install() instead validates the current configuration against the existing software image and stores the validated current configuration as the running configuration associated with that image. In previous releases, the Install() RPC only copies the software installation package to the device. The Activate() RPC performs the rest of the actions—validates the configuration, installs the software, and sets the software version as the next boot version.

Product / Application Software Introduced Release
PTX10001-36MR Junos OS Evolved 25.2R1
PTX10003 Junos OS Evolved 25.2R1
PTX10004 Junos OS Evolved 25.2R1
PTX10008 Junos OS Evolved 25.2R1
PTX10016 Junos OS Evolved 25.2R1